ux:overseerr
Differences
This shows you the differences between two versions of the page.
| Both sides previous revisionPrevious revisionNext revision | Previous revision | ||
| ux:overseerr [2025/12/20 18:56] – privacyl0st | ux:overseerr [Unknown date] (current) – removed - external edit (Unknown date) 127.0.0.1 | ||
|---|---|---|---|
| Line 1: | Line 1: | ||
| - | ====== Overseerr – General Configuration Guide ====== | ||
| - | |||
| - | **Purpose: | ||
| - | Overseerr is a user-facing media request system that complements your automation ecosystem. Running on its own **Request Server VM**, it allows users to submit content requests, track request statuses, and communicate directly with your media server environment without needing admin access. This ensures a **self-service, | ||
| - | |||
| - | --- | ||
| - | |||
| - | ===== Key Concepts ===== | ||
| - | |||
| - | * **Plex Integration** – Overseerr connects to Plex to check your existing library, validate requests, and update media availability once content is processed. This prevents duplicate requests and ensures accurate request fulfillment. | ||
| - | * **Email Notifications** – Overseerr can send emails to users when requests are approved, denied, or completed, keeping them informed without admin intervention. | ||
| - | * **End-User Self-Service** – By providing a web interface for content requests, Overseerr reduces the number of ad-hoc requests sent directly to admins and improves overall system usability. | ||
| - | |||
| - | --- | ||
| - | |||
| - | ===== General Configuration Steps ===== | ||
| - | |||
| - | === 1. Initial Setup === | ||
| - | * Install Overseerr on the dedicated Request Server VM. | ||
| - | * Ensure network access to your Plex Media Server VM for library queries. | ||
| - | * Assign a static port or hostname (default: // | ||
| - | * Enable authentication; | ||
| - | |||
| - | === 2. Plex Integration === | ||
| - | * Connect Overseerr to your Plex server using a **Plex Token**. | ||
| - | * Verify that Overseerr can read your libraries and identify which content is already available. | ||
| - | * Configure library access permissions per user or group as needed. | ||
| - | * Once integrated, Overseerr will automatically prevent duplicate requests for content already in your library. | ||
| - | |||
| - | === 3. Email Notifications === | ||
| - | * Configure the SMTP server details (host, port, encryption, credentials). | ||
| - | * Set default “From” address for outgoing emails. | ||
| - | * Enable notifications for request creation, approval, denial, and fulfillment. | ||
| - | * Optionally, allow users to manage their own notification preferences to reduce email clutter. | ||
| - | * Test notifications to confirm email deliverability. | ||
| - | |||
| - | === 4. User-Facing Features === | ||
| - | * **Search and Request** – Users can search your library and supported media databases (TMDb, TVDb, etc.) to request movies or TV shows. | ||
| - | * **Request Status Tracking** – Users can see the current status of their requests: pending, approved, denied, or completed. | ||
| - | * **Notifications & Alerts** – Email or in-app notifications keep users informed without requiring admin intervention. | ||
| - | * **Audit & Logs** – Admins can review all requests, approve/ | ||
| - | |||
| - | --- | ||
| - | |||
| - | ===== How Overseerr Complements the Automation Stack ===== | ||
| - | |||
| - | | Function | Role in the Ecosystem | | ||
| - | | Plex | Provides library visibility to prevent duplicate requests. | | ||
| - | | Sonarr / Radarr | Overseerr triggers or queues requests that feed into automated acquisition. | | ||
| - | | Automation VM | Overseerr itself does not process media but coordinates requests with your automation tools. | | ||
| - | | Users | Provides a clean, controlled, self-service request interface, reducing admin workload. | | ||
| - | |||
| - | In short, Overseerr acts as the **front door for content requests**, while Prowlarr, Jackett, and Unmanic handle backend processing and delivery. The system ensures **efficient, | ||
| - | |||
| - | --- | ||
| - | |||
| - | ===== Best Practices ===== | ||
| - | |||
| - | * Use Plex authentication to manage user access and reduce account proliferation. | ||
| - | * Configure email notifications for transparency, | ||
| - | * Regularly monitor requests to ensure the automation stack is fulfilling them correctly. | ||
| - | * Keep Overseerr updated to maintain compatibility with Plex and media databases. | ||
| - | |||
| - | --- | ||
| - | |||
| - | This guide introduces Overseerr in the context of your automated media environment. Detailed per-user configuration, | ||
ux/overseerr.1766256999.txt.gz · Last modified: by privacyl0st
